Ashley Olsen is on the cover of Marie Claire's September issue, and in it she discusses her and her sister, Mary-Kate's, innate fashion sense. She says, "I think you're either born with a sense of style or you're not. Either you care or you don't."

Somehow we doubt that if she hadn't grown up famous, she would still be rocking the edgy styles that she does. We get what she means, though.

The humble actress-turned-designer goes on to say that, "when we were going to NYU, I think that was the first time we were aware of the power of our personal style. Not the power of it, but the result…. Between the big sunglasses and Starbucks cup and big sweaters, the hobo-chic thing, we were more shocked than anything…. Mary-Kate and I are very aware of trends and style, but at the end of the day, we don't even think twice about it. It's just 'What do I feel like wearing today, and how do I want to put it together?"

Please don't go all Gwyneth on us with your attitude, Ash.

She seals the deal with this: "The amount of beautiful things we've ruined - not having the patience for a tailor and cutting everything ourselves…My sister once took an Alaia dress of mine and just cut the whole thing, and then was like, 'I cut it too short.' Mary-Kate and I don't think about fashion as these clean, beautiful objects. We just kind of wear it and live in it."

We shed a tear for that Alaia dress.
